[Shenzhen] Aid center for children sought
Latest Updated by 2006-03-20 10:03:19

EXPERTS on education, juvenile crimes and adolescent assistance are calling for the establishment of an adolescent assistance center for young vagrants in Shenzhen.

At a recent municipal work meeting, the experts described the critical situation faced by the city's young vagrants, which gives rise to juvenile crimes. They also pointed out that the present assistance center, where these children are currently living, cannot provide enough support to meet the children's educational and psychological needs.

"Although we set up a vagrant children support center in 2004, we still lack the facilities for children's growing up. A new assistance center dedicated to youngsters is in urgent need in Shenzhen," said Tang Rongsheng, head of the assistant center.

According to a report released at the meeting, the center helps around 2,000 vagrant children each year, accounting for only a small number of the total young vagrants in the city. Nearly 90 percent of these children are in poor physical condition, and many suffer from malnutrition, anemia, skin disease and mental illness.

Of those living in the center, 40 percent leave home due to poverty, another 30 percent are abducted and brought to Shenzhen, while the rest run away from home because of problems at home or at school. Many of the children are pressured by adults to commit crimes.

"If we do not invest on a juvenile assistance center, we might have to invest on a jail in the future. That will be a great tragedy for the society," said a speaker at the meeting.

The center has been trying to find vagrant children homes. Over the past two years, it has found homes for nearly 400 children.
